In the past the FEIN, name, and address from the prior year 1099-R was transferred into the current tax return. For TY 2021 all the prior 1099-R info appears to be missing. Is there a setting I'm missing? Anyone else having this problem?

						go back to the 2020 return and make sure neither Total Distribution, or Dont Transfer to next year boxes didnt get marked by accident.
